117.info
人生若只如初见

怎样优化Linux hostname

优化Linux主机名(hostname)可以提高系统的可读性和管理效率。以下是一些优化主机名的建议和步骤:

1. 确定主机名的命名规范

  • 简洁明了:主机名应该简短且易于记忆。
  • 描述性:最好能反映主机的用途或所在位置。
  • 避免特殊字符:尽量使用字母、数字和下划线,避免使用空格、连字符和其他特殊字符。

2. 检查当前主机名

在终端中运行以下命令查看当前主机名:

hostnamectl status | grep "Static hostname"

或者

hostname

3. 修改主机名

临时修改

在当前会话中临时修改主机名:

sudo hostname new-hostname

永久修改

永久修改主机名需要编辑相关配置文件。

方法一:使用 hostnamectl
sudo hostnamectl set-hostname new-hostname
方法二:编辑 /etc/hostname 文件
  1. 打开 /etc/hostname 文件:
    sudo nano /etc/hostname
    
  2. 将文件中的旧主机名替换为新主机名,然后保存并退出。
方法三:编辑 /etc/sysconfig/network 文件(适用于Red Hat/CentOS)
  1. 打开 /etc/sysconfig/network 文件:
    sudo nano /etc/sysconfig/network
    
  2. 找到 HOSTNAME 行,将其值修改为新主机名,然后保存并退出。

4. 重启网络服务

修改主机名后,需要重启网络服务以使更改生效:

sudo systemctl restart network

或者

sudo /etc/init.d/networking restart

5. 验证更改

再次检查主机名以确保更改已生效:

hostnamectl status | grep "Static hostname"

或者

hostname

6. 更新DNS记录(如果需要)

如果你使用的是DNS服务器,确保更新DNS记录以反映新的主机名。

7. 通知相关人员

如果你的系统是集群的一部分,或者有其他用户依赖该主机名,确保通知相关人员主机名的更改。

通过以上步骤,你可以有效地优化Linux主机名,使其更加符合你的需求和管理习惯。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e785AzsNBQZVDFM.html

推荐文章

  • Linux GitLab项目权限设置技巧

    在Linux上设置GitLab项目权限可以通过以下几种方法进行:
    1. 角色和权限管理
    GitLab提供了多个角色来管理用户权限,包括: Guest:只有浏览权限,不能...

  • HDFS数据恢复方法有哪些

    HDFS数据恢复方法主要有以下几种: 回收站机制恢复: HDFS提供了回收站功能,删除文件后会将其移动到回收站,而不是立即删除。可以通过命令行工具将文件从回收站...

  • LAMP如何保障数据安全

    LAMP是Linux、Apache、MySQL和PHP/Python的组合,常用于搭建网站和Web应用。然而,单独依赖LAMP环境并不足以完全保障数据安全,需要采取一系列的安全措施。以下是...

  • Linux Informix如何进行数据分区

    在Linux上使用Informix数据库进行数据分区,可以按照以下步骤进行:
    1. 规划分区策略 确定分区键:选择一个或多个列作为分区键,这些列的值将用于决定数据存...

  • k8s如何管理centos节点

    在Kubernetes(k8s)中管理CentOS节点主要涉及安装和配置Kubernetes组件、初始化主节点、添加工作节点、以及使用各种命令行工具来监控和管理节点状态。以下是详细...

  • centos stream8配置要求是什么

    CentOS Stream 8的配置要求如下:
    硬件要求 处理器:x86-64 架构的处理器
    内存:最少 2GB 的内存
    存储空间:20GB 的可用存储空间
    主板:支持...

  • Ubuntu里phpstorm字体怎么调

    在Ubuntu中调整PhpStorm的字体设置,可以按照以下步骤进行:
    通过PhpStorm界面调整 打开PhpStorm:启动PhpStorm应用程序。
    进入设置: 在Windows/Linu...

  • CentOS Sniffer如何进行安全审计

    在CentOS系统中,Sniffer通常指的是用于捕获和分析网络流量的工具,如Wireshark或tcpdump。然而,对于安全审计而言,更常用的工具是auditd服务,它是CentOS系统自...